Azure Media - Assetsandassetfilters MCP Server Integration
The Azure Media Services REST API provides comprehensive programmatic control over Microsoft's cloud-based media platform, enabling developers to manage the complete lifecycle of digital media assets within an enterprise ecosystem. This particular set of endpoints focuses on the foundational operations for managing "Assets," which are logical containers for video, audio, image, and other media files stored in associated Azure Blob Storage containers. The core capabilities exposed include full Create, Read, Update, and Delete (CRUD) functionality for these assets, allowing for the creation of new asset placeholders, retrieval of detailed metadata, updates to asset properties such as description or alternate IDs, and permanent deletion of assets and their underlying storage. Furthermore, the API extends to managing "Asset Filters," which are powerful, per-asset rules that can dynamically modify the output stream of content for specific consumers or devices without altering the source file. This enables use cases such as applying time-based restrictions, adjusting bitrate ladders for adaptive streaming, or adding watermarks on a per-request basis. Typical enterprise scenarios include building automated media ingestion and processing pipelines, constructing content management systems (CMS) for digital rights management (DMR), and developing sophisticated video platforms that require granular control over asset organization and delivery customization.
